A fast-growing specialist company based in Bradford is seeking a Production Planner to join the team on a contract basis. The role involves coordinating daily operations, managing customer expectations, and ensuring service delivery.
Offering a competitive salary of up to £34,000 annually, this position includes benefits such as private healthcare and 28 days of annual leave. The opportunity is within a modern working environment and includes training support.
